NOVELTY - Preparing permanent hydrophilic nano graphene polytetrafluoroethylene hollow fiber nano-filtration membrane comprises (1) uniformly mixing polytetrafluoroethylene dispersion resin, extrusion aid, nano silica, nano graphene dispersant and coupling agent with mass ratio of 20-60:1-15:0.1-10:2-10:0.001-5 to form polytetrafluoroethylene material, (2) pressing polytetrafluoroethylene material into a blank on compacting machine, and extruding the blank through a pushing machine to form a hollow polytetrafluoroethylene tube, (3) stretching, sintering and heat setting the polytetrafluoroethylene hollow tube to prepare a polytetrafluoroethylene hollow fiber membrane, (4) placing the prepared polytetrafluoroethylene hollow fiber membrane in a mixed solution with a volume ratio of hydrophilic stabilizer and ethanol of 1:1, and drying the processed polytetrafluoroethylene hollow fiber membrane to obtain a permanently hydrophilic nano-graphene polytetrafluoroethylene hollow fiber base membrane.
